What are the opposite words for un-inhabited?
The term "uninhabited" implies a place that is devoid of inhabitants or human habitation. The antonym for "uninhabited" would be "inhabited." An inhabited place is one that is occupied or populated with human beings or other living creatures.
Another antonym for "uninhabited" could be "populated," suggesting that the place is teeming with life and activity. "Developed" could also be an antonym, as it implies that the place has undergone significant construction or growth and is bustling with activity.
On a broader scale, the antonym for "uninhabited" could be "urbanized," which means the area has been transformed into a heavily populated urban area with significant infrastructure and amenities.
